Tools and Materials You'll Need

Before diving into the project, gather these essential tools and materials:

  • A hoverboard (preferably with a sturdy frame)
  • A go-kart kit or DIY frame
  • Wrenches, screwdrivers, and pliers
  • Zip ties and adhesive tapes
  • Safety gear (gloves, goggles, etc.)
  • Optional: Custom seats, steering wheels, or decals for personalization

Step-by-Step Conversion Process

Step 1: Disassemble the Hoverboard

Carefully remove the outer casing of the hoverboard to access the internal components. Pay close attention to the wiring and motors, as these will be crucial for powering your go-kart.

Step 2: Attach the Hoverboard to the Go-Kart Frame

Secure the hoverboard's motors to the go-kart frame using bolts or strong adhesive. Ensure the alignment is correct to maintain balance and control.

Step 3: Connect the Wiring

Reconnect the hoverboard's wiring to the go-kart's control system. This step may require some technical know-how, so consult online tutorials or manuals if needed.

Step 4: Test and Adjust

Before taking your new go-kart for a spin, test it in a safe, open area. Check for any loose parts or wiring issues, and make adjustments as necessary.

Safety Tips to Keep in Mind

While this project is fun, safety should always come first. Here are some key tips:

  • Wear a helmet and protective gear at all times.
  • Avoid steep hills or uneven terrain until you're confident in your go-kart's stability.
  • Regularly inspect the hoverboard's battery and wiring for signs of wear or damage.
